Я хочу написать такой скрипт, чтобы он пинговал ip (например от 192.168.1.1 до 192.168.1.255). Если ip не отвечает, то ставим себе этот ip и проверяем скорость соединение с интернетом.Вот написал такое подобие скрипта но оно не работает. Подскажите.
#!/bin/bash
for address
do
{
if ping -c 1 $address >/dev/null 2>&1
then echo "$address is alive"
else {
echo "$address no response";
ifconfig eth1 $address;
wget http://ya.ru;
}
fi
}
done
Ответ на:
комментарий
от xpahos
Ответ на:
комментарий
от leon1001
Ответ на:
комментарий
от leon1001
Ответ на:
комментарий
от GotF
Ответ на:
комментарий
от leon1001
Ответ на:
комментарий
от xpahos
Ответ на:
комментарий
от leon1001
Ответ на:
комментарий
от leon1001
Ответ на:
комментарий
от GotF
Ответ на:
комментарий
от anonymous
Ответ на:
комментарий
от boombick
Ответ на:
комментарий
от leon1001
Ответ на:
комментарий
от Liosha_Syrnikov
Ответ на:
комментарий
от leon1001
Ответ на:
комментарий
от pseudo-cat
Ответ на:
комментарий
от leon1001
Ответ на:
комментарий
от pseudo-cat
Ответ на:
комментарий
от leon1001
Ответ на:
комментарий
от pseudo-cat
Ответ на:
комментарий
от leon1001
Вы не можете добавлять комментарии в эту тему. Тема перемещена в архив.
Похожие темы
- Форум Широковещательные пакеты идут не всем (2006)
- Форум ошибка в скрипте (2017)
- Форум Не работает перезагрузка crontab (2016)
- Форум trouble with scripts (2004)
- Форум Скрипт не работает... (2004)
- Форум [bash] Многопоточность. (2011)
- Форум доработка bash скрипта(проверка наличия интернет и оповещение в случае отсутствия) (2010)
- Форум Создать интерактивную оболочку команд (2014)
- Форум Мой первый bash скипт (2011)
- Форум истина и ложь про bash (2015)